Output 4d6684ec3ea681d76f469f1f6f9df1693672e130fa547831ff3ad74179ccf8d7:32

value
556510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76e2c7eed15da081330ffd19df72039f24e97666 OP_EQUAL
address
3CXdLCVk7UcK957xbEwgy6kiHc58FdCAr9
transaction
4d6684ec3ea681d76f469f1f6f9df1693672e130fa547831ff3ad74179ccf8d7
confirmations
181978
spent
true